Cone Crusher vs. Impact Crusher | Quarrying & Aggregates

For cone crusher and jaw crusher, they crush stone by squeezing or compressing, which can easily break the stable content structure of hard stone, So it is more high-efficiency to crush hard stone. For impact crusher, the high-speed rotating rotor throw stone into impact plates, stones are crushed via impact energy produced rotating rotor.

What Are the Differences Between The 7 Types of Crushers?

When cone crusher works, it uses the force between moveable mantle and stationary bowl liner to crush material. As the material is getting smaller, it keeps moving down along the crushing cavity until being discharged from the discharge opening. The final size of material is depended on the gap settings between the parts at the bottom.

A Detailed Overview of Cone Crushers and What You …

A first-stage crusher, such as an impact or jaw crusher is used to break raw material down to a size that the cone crusher can accommodate. Cone crushers are typically looked at as a secondary or tertiary stage of crushing. But, they can also act as the first stage provided the material is small enough to fit through the feed opening.

Cone Crusher Explained

Cone crushers are capable of crushing all types of medium to hard mineral rocks and stones. It also offers many advantages over other crusher designs, such as low energy consumption, reliability, high efficiency (compared to other crushers), and a high reduction ratio (feed/input size compared to product/output size).
